How they compare
Grenada currently reports 9.0% against 8.9% in Brazil, a difference of 0.1%.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 8 shared years of data; in 2015 it was Brazil ahead.
Brazil ranks 65th and Grenada ranks 64th of 133 countries.
Across the 2 decades both report, Brazil averaged higher in 1 and Grenada in 1.
